Meaning and Origin
Braedy, with its Irish roots, traces back to the name Brady. Brady translates directly to "thieving," "roguish," or "spirited." This playful and mischievous origin paints a picture of a lively individual, full of wit and a dash of mischief. Though the name might conjure a sense of daring and adventure, it ultimately embodies a lightheartedness that is both endearing and enduring.

Variation and Similar Names
Braedy's variations are often found in alternative spellings, such as Braedyn, Braeden, or Braedon. These variations retain the core sound and feel of the name while offering subtle distinctions.
